XP Inc. reported Q1 2026 earnings with diluted EPS of 2.49, falling short of the consensus estimate of 2.637 by 5.57%. Revenue details were not disclosed in the release. The stock edged lower by 1.02% in the session following the announcement, reflecting investor disappointment with the bottom-line miss.

XP Inc., a leading digital investment platform in Brazil, faced headwinds in Q1 2026 that contributed to the EPS shortfall. The company’s core brokerage and asset management segments may have experienced slower-than-expected client activity or higher operational costs. Brazil’s macroeconomic environment—marked by elevated interest rates and subdued economic growth—could have dampened trading volumes and asset accumulation. Additionally, competitive pressures from traditional banks and emerging fintechs may have compressed take rates or increased client acquisition expenses. XP has been investing heavily in technology and product expansion, which likely weighed on margins during the quarter. Without specific revenue figures, it is difficult to isolate the exact drivers of the miss, but the EPS decline suggests that cost control or revenue generation did not meet internal or market expectations. The company’s focus on long-term client engagement and platform stickiness remains a positive, but near-term profitability appears under pressure. XP did not provide explicit forward guidance in its Q1 2026 earnings release, leaving analysts to assess the outlook based on the reported performance. Management may continue to prioritize user growth and platform diversification, particularly in areas such as credit, insurance, and B2B services. However, the EPS miss could prompt a reassessment of expense trajectories or revenue forecasts. Key risk factors include Brazil’s monetary policy stance—any further rate hikes could reduce client appetite for risk assets—and regulatory changes affecting digital brokerage models. Additionally, competition from incumbents and new entrants may limit XP’s ability to sustain high growth in net new clients. The company’s strategic priorities likely include improving operational efficiency, expanding the product suite, and deepening its relationship with high‑value clients. While XP’s long-term growth narrative remains intact, the near-term earnings trajectory may face headwinds until macroeconomic conditions become more favorable. The market reacted modestly to the EPS miss, with XP’s stock declining 1.02% on the day of the release. This relatively muted response suggests that investors may have already priced in some underperformance or are focusing on longer-term fundamentals. Analyst views could vary: some may highlight the EPS miss as a sign of margin compression, while others might argue that the underlying business trends remain resilient. Key metrics to watch in upcoming quarters include net client additions, total assets under custody, and revenue per client. Any sign of acceleration in new accounts or improvement in net interest income from credit products could support the stock. Conversely, continued EPS disappointment or a lack of revenue transparency may weigh on sentiment.
